description | To provide a vehicle capable of preventing a charging gun for normal charging and a charging gun for quick charging from being inserted into charging ports by mistake.SOLUTION: A vehicle C, comprising a storage battery BT for storing electricity and two charging ports 3 for charging the storage battery BT, has power driven by electricity. The two charging ports 3 include a normal charging port 31 used for normal charging and a quick charging port 32 used for quick charging compared to normal charging. The vehicle C comprises a normal charging lid 1 for opening/closing the normal charging port 31, and a quick charging lid 2 for opening/closing the quick charging port 32. The normal charging lid 1 is opened by operating the normal charging lid 1. The quick charging lid 2 is opened by a charging lid opening/closing control device 5 by operating a quick charging lid open switch 41 arranged in the vehicle.SELECTED DRAWING: Figure 1
